This lesson introduces zenConsole, Zenlayer’s central platform for deploying, managing, and scaling services globally. It covers service navigation, integrated tools, and the underlying infrastructure, making it useful for both new users and scaling teams.

Part 1: Console Dashboard Overview
The Overview page displays a global map with real-time metrics for bandwidth, services, and traffic. Users can quickly navigate to key products like Bare Metal, Virtual Machines, and Networking, and view provisioned resources at a glance.

Part 2: Core Services in the Console
zenConsole offers direct access to Zenlayer’s core services, including high-performance Bare Metal, scalable Virtual Machines, and Cloud Networking for private connections and cloud on-ramps to AWS, Azure, Google Cloud, and more.

Part 3: Built-in Tools and Operations
Users can monitor traffic with Looking Glass, estimate latency for deployments, and manage billing and team access. Documentation, APIs, and 24/7 support are also available directly within the Console.

Part 4: Why the Console Matters
Built on a global backbone with 300+ PoPs and 200+ Tbps bandwidth, the Console supports low-latency, high-throughput deployments. It’s API-first and integrates easily with CI/CD pipelines for efficient, scalable operations.
